The Duncan Segregation Index is a measure of occupational segregation based on gender that measures whether there is a larger than expected presence of one gender over another in a given occupation or labor force by identifying the percentage of employed women (or men) who would have to change occupations for the occupational distribution of men and women to be equal.
Over the last century in the United States, there has been a surprising stability of segregation-index scores, which measure the level of occupational segregation of the labor market. In statistics, Gower's distance between two mixed-type objects is a similarity measure that can handle different types of data within the same dataset and is particularly useful in cluster analysis or other multivariate statistical techniques. Data can be binary, ordinal, or continuous variables.
